How to Choose the Right Poker Website
Choosing the right online poker website involves several criteria, particularly for beginners. Here are some essential factors to consider:
- Game Variety: Check if the platform offers a variety of poker games and formats that interest you.
- User Interface: Ensure the site has a user-friendly interface that makes navigation seamless.
- Welcome Bonuses: Look for platforms that offer generous sign-up bonuses to give you a head start.
- Educational Resources: Opt for sites that provide helpful resources, tutorials, and guides for beginners.
- Community Support: Look for platforms with active forums or community support to help you learn.
